Description: 
...The National Weather Service in Fort Worth has issued a Flood Warning for the following rivers in Texas... Cowleech Fork Sabine River At Greenville affecting Hunt County. For the Cowleech Fork Sabine River...including Greenville...Minor flooding is forecast. * WHAT...Minor flooding is forecast. * WHERE...Cowleech Fork Sabine River at Greenville. * WHEN...From this afternoon to Tuesday morning. * IMPACTS...At 15.0 feet, Caution should be exercised near the river as water begins to flow out of the banks.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 7:45 AM CDT Monday the stage was 6.1 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to rise above flood stage this afternoon to a crest of 15.3 feet this afternoon. It will then fall below flood stage this evening. - Bankfull stage is 14.0 feet. - Flood stage is 14.0 feet.
Instruction: 
Do not drive cars through flooded areas. Caution is urged when walking near riverbanks. Additional information is available at water.noaa.gov/wfo/fwd.
